Angie Sage (born 20 June 1952)[1] is the author of the Septimus Heap series which includes Magyk, Flyte, Physik, Queste, Syren, Darke and Fyre, the TodHunter Moon trilogy, set in the same universe, and the Araminta Spook series.

Sage grew up in Thames Valley, London and Kent. Her father was a publisher. He would bring home blank books that she would fill with pictures and stories. Sage first studied medicine, but changed her mind and went to Art School in Leicester. There she studied Graphic Design and Illustration. She began illustrating books after college. Then she progressed to writing children stories, including toddler books and chapter books. Her first novel was Septimus Heap: Magyk.

Bibliography

The following is a list of books written by Angie Sage. It does not include books that were only illustrated by Angie Sage.

Septimus Heap

  • Septimus Heap, Book One: Magyk (Released 2005)[2]
  • Septimus Heap, Book Two: Flyte (Released 2006)[3]
  • Septimus Heap, Book Three: Physik (Released 2007)[4]
  • Septimus Heap, Book Four: Queste (Released 2008)[5]
  • Septimus Heap, The Magykal Papers (Released 2009, supplement to the series)
  • Septimus Heap, Book Five: Syren (Released 2009)[6]
  • Septimus Heap, Book Six: Darke (Released 2011)
  • Septimus Heap, Book Seven: Fyre (Released 2013)

TodHunter Moon (Sequel trilogy to Septimus Heap.)

  • TodHunter Moon, Book One: PathFinder (Released 2014)
  • TodHunter Moon, Book Two: SandRider (Released 13 October 2015)
  • TodHunter Moon, Book Three: StarChaser (Release date 11 October 2016) [7]

Araminta Spook

  • Araminta Spook, Book One: My Haunted House (Released 2006)
  • Araminta Spook, Book Two: The Sword in the Grotto (Released 2006)
  • Araminta Spook, Book Three: Frognapped (Released 2007)
  • Araminta Spook, Book Four: Vampire Brat (Released 2007)
  • Araminta Spook, Book Five: Ghostsitters (Released 2008)
  • Araminta Spook, Book Six: Gargoyle Hall (Released 2014 in the UK)
  • Araminta Spook, Book Seven: Skeleton Island (Released 2015 in the UK)
